Interdry
I've never used the product myself because I've never experienced any problems with my skin. But I work in a care facility and we often use it on some of our residents who seem to have irritated skin under there breasts/groins/ tummy folds and such. It's like a miracle! I would consult your doctor first incase there's an infection of some sort, but it really does bring a lot of relief and helps heal from my experiences at work with it!

New And Nervous, From Alberta Canada
I live in Kelowna, BC and am also self pay. I spoke with Dr.C and SlimBand over the phone and then drove to Victoria to meet with Dr.Tang. I found Dr.C very helpful and great mannerisms while speaking with him. Overall I decided to go with Dr.Tang in Victoria BC. He is very honest and genuinely there to change peoples lives and overcome weight problems. I also found the cost to be lower ($15,300) for a grand total since i have to travel a long distance as it is an extra 2 hour ferry ride doesnt seem so bad for a lower cost. I wasn't overly impressed with SlimBand because I felt like it really was a sales pitch and Toronto is a little far. So I made my decision based on who made me the most comfortable and at ease.
